在多人協(xié)作開發(fā)中,使用SourceTree處理沖突是常見的需求。以下是解決沖突的步驟:
沖突解決步驟
- 識別沖突文件:在SourceTree中,沖突文件會被標(biāo)記,通常顯示為黃色感嘆號。
- 打開沖突文件:雙擊沖突文件以打開內(nèi)置的沖突解決工具。
- 解決沖突:
- 手動編輯:根據(jù)項(xiàng)目需求,選擇保留哪個版本的內(nèi)容,或者手動編輯以合并沖突。
- 使用外部工具:如果需要,可以配置并使用外部文件比較工具,如Beyond Compare,來輔助解決沖突。
沖突解決后的操作
- 提交更改:解決沖突后,保存文件并關(guān)閉沖突解決工具?;氐絊ourceTree界面,右鍵點(diǎn)擊已解決的文件,然后選擇“標(biāo)記為已解決”。
- 推送更改:確認(rèn)所有沖突都已解決后,提交更改到遠(yuǎn)程倉庫。
沖突預(yù)防建議
- 定期拉取:在開發(fā)過程中,定期從遠(yuǎn)程倉庫拉取最新代碼,以減少沖突的可能性。
- 溝通協(xié)作:與團(tuán)隊(duì)成員保持良好的溝通,盡量避免同時修改同一個文件。
通過上述步驟,可以有效地解決在SourceTree中遇到的沖突問題,確保代碼的順利合并和項(xiàng)目的順利進(jìn)行。